“…Cellulose and its derivatives have numerous applications in the paper, textile, biomaterial, and pharmaceutical industries. , They are presently at the stage of exploration as a low-cost available renewable carbonaceous material to synthesize carbon-based nanomaterials, especially carbon dots (CD) . CD possess an advantage concerning their ease of surface functionalization, water solubility, biocompatibility, etc. The applications of CD are flourishing in numerous fields, such as bio-imaging, antifouling membranes, photodegradation, photoreduction, energy conversion, sensing, etc.…”
